Webb23 feb. 2024 · Step-1: Create a structure of process containing all necessary fields like AT (Arrival Time), BT (Burst Time), CT (Completion Time), TAT (Turn Around Time), WT (Waiting Time). Step-2: Sort according to the AT; Step-3: Find the process having Largest Burst Time and execute for each single unit. Increase the total time by 1 and reduce the … Webb10 mars 2024 · FCFS Scheduling: Simplest CPU scheduling algorithm that schedules according to arrival times of processes. First come first serve scheduling algorithm states that the process that requests the CPU first is allocated the CPU first. It is implemented by using the FIFO queue. When a process enters the ready queue, its PCB is linked to the tail …
Implementing shortest job first scheduling in python
Webb24 okt. 2024 ·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. Webb12 feb. 2024 · Convoy Effect is phenomenon associated with the First Come First Serve (FCFS) algorithm, in which the whole Operating System slows down due to few slow processes. FCFS algorithm is non … spare me great lord my anime list
Difference between Priority scheduling and Shortest Job First (SJF…
Webb24 juni 2024 · Instead of offering both a default constructor and a constructor taking a single uint, consider removing the default constructor and adding a default argument … Webb22 feb. 2024 · Program for Shortest Job First (or SJF) CPU Scheduling Set 1 (Non- preemptive) Shortest Job First (or SJF) CPU Scheduling Non-preemptive algorithm … Webb7 sep. 2016 · This is a preemptive algorithm which means that the CPU can leave a process while under execution, and can move to the next process in the queue. Meanwhile, the current state of the process is saved by context switch and another job can be processed in the meantime. Once the CPU scheduler comes back to the previous job … tech21 macbook air